NOTE: This procedure also can be used for audio sections on 5
inch (12 em) laser discs.
~ After loading the disc, the CD- |
Audio screen appears on the TV.
1. Play track bar: shows the total
number of tracks (up to 30).
You can 'point-and-click' to
select any track. For discs with
more than 30 tracks, the right D
and left € scroll arrows are used
to move through the track list.

2.PROGRAM: allows you to program a list of special tracks,
called a Favorite Track Selection. When you select PROGRAM,
the FTS track bar and the FTS icon will appear.
3.FTS: allows you to play Favorite Track Selections. This icon
only appears if a Favorite Track Selection has been created for
the dise that is loaded in the player.
4,SCAN: allows you to listen to the beginning of every track
listed in the play track bar. You can set the scan time to 5, 10
or 20 seconds by using the 'Options' screen.
5.SHUFFLE: allows you to play the tracks in the play track bar
in a random order.
6.REPEAT: allows you to repeat either one track or the entire
disc. You can change the repeat mode in the 'Options' screen.
7.TRACK/TIME window:
= after loading, and in STOP mode, this shows the total number
of tracks and the total playing time. When you click on this
window (7), the track time of the selected track is displayed.
- in PLAY and PAUSE modes, the window shows the track number
and cither the elapsed or the remaining track playing time. To
switch between elapsed and remaining time, 'point-and-click' at
the time shown in the window.
8. All the disc play control functions are shown on the screen,
and can be selected as desired by 'pointing-and-clicking' with
your pointing device. The operation of the functions is briefly
explained in the following table.
